Mecbeth, as a tragedy, presents us a vivid picture about how a noble man, Mecbeth, Thane of Clamis, Thane of Cawdor, murdered Duncan, the king of Scotland. The sophisticated arrangement of the plot, the inner struggles of the characters, the complex human relations and the unique mysterious supernatural power-the three witches all are the shining spots in this tragedy, which also impresses the readers and viewers around the world. Besides that, there is a special particular we should pay attention to and analyse in details-the role of darkness and night play in the story. As a kind of background, darkness and night indeed attribute their essential importance to the success and population of Mecbeth. Since the meaning of night and darkness is varied corresponding to the change of the context, I will interpret it from six aspects.
First and foremost, night and darkness is used as an indication of killing, death and murder.
"Come thick night", "and you shall put this night's great business into my dispatch". It means that Mecbeth and Lady Mecbeth planned to murder Duncan at the night when Duncan lived in their castle. "Let not light see my black and deep desire". I think "black desire" means Mecbeth's desire to become the king after he heard the prophecy. That's his secret, hidden in his heart. He didn't want other people to read what he thought, so he was disguised as wearing a ile and as being loyal to Duncan.
In addition, night and darkness shows the killing of Banquo and Fleance."Then is his father's, must embrace the fate of that dark hour", "Whiles night's black agents to their preys do rouse", "dark hour" and "night's black agents" are used as an expression to kill Banquo and Fleance by the three murderers assigned by Mecbeth, because Mecbeth believed in witches' words that Banquo and Fleance was a threat to his throne.

Secondly, I think night and darkness is used to establish a basic mood or keynote for the tragedy. In Mecbeth, there are some"night" standing for a terrible, disorderly and fearful background and working as a augur."The night has been unruly." Lennox didn't know Duncan had already been killed and that means that night was disorderly and unusual and something unexpected might occur. Following his words, Mecbeth answered"Twas a rough night". Mecbeth showed, after killing Duncan, that he had a complex feelings. He did it after a long period of inner struggles-he wanted to be the king but he was afraid of murdering and he didn't want to be a traitor either. Thirdly, darkness and night is closely related with the three witches and their arts of black magic. "Sleep shall neither night nor day. Hang upon his penthouse lid." The sailor could not he a sound sleep neither night nor day, which shows how strong their power is. We can also see it as a foreshadowing for the truth of the witches' prophecy of the fate of Mecbeth and Banquo. "The instruments of darkness tell us truth." "the instruments of darkness" refers to the witches as evil witchesin a mystery play usually depicted as wearing a black coat and pointed hat. At the same time, it reveals the witches are frighting, scaring and hermetic.
Fourthly, there are some other meanings about night and darkness."but this sore night hath trifled former knowings" It states that Duncan's sudden death is a surprise to people. "And yet dark night strangles the treling lamp. Is't night's prominence, or the day's shame. That darkness dose the face of earth entomb" I think that this darkness and night are associated with human beings' vicious and wicked behiours, symbolizing all people's secret desires. For Mecbeth, this desire is betrayal, usurpation and regicide.
Fifthly, night and darkness is not only applied to Mecbeth, it also used for Malcolm."Wiped the black scruples, reconciled my thoughts" It shows Malcolm suspected of Macduff's loyalty. He didn't assure whether Macduff was dispatched by Mecbeth to sound out his intention.
Last but not least, night, sometimes in the play, just indicates the time literally, which tells the readers when the event takes place. For example, "I dreamt last night of the three weird sisters." "I believe drink ge thee the lie last night." "I must become a borrower of the night." The night chooses its basic and natural usage, and according to this time hint, we can clearly sense what was the time when Banquo saw the witches, the porter drank a lot at night and Banquo would ride his horse at night, which pes the way for his murder.
In conclusion, night and darkness takes an internal part in the play to express the emotions of the characters, to describe the context of the plot and to introduce the theme of the tragedy. It is an essential element in a play.
